In 2021-2022, 2,232 people earned their degree in community health and preventive medicine, making the major the 281st most popular in the United States.

Across Rhode Island, there were 25 community health and preventive medicine gra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the master’s degree level specifically, there were 25 community health and preventive medicine graduates with average earnings and debt of $58,718 and $39,830 respectively.

Brown University
Providence, Rhode Island

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Brown University. The school came in at #1 for the Schools for a Master’s Highly Focused on Community Health and Preventive Medicine Major in Rhode Island. Brown University is located in Providence, Rhode Island and, has a fairly large student population. In 2021-2022, this school awarded 25 masters’s community health and preventive medicine degrees to qualified students.

Since the school has a undergrad student-to-faculty ratio of 6 to 1, those pursuing a degree will have more opportunities to interact with their professors.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 0.6%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%. Students who start out at the school are likely to stick around. The freshman retention rate is 98%.
